A very delicate serif with sharp, needle-like hairlines and pronounced thick–thin modulation. Serifs are fine and crisp, with a slightly calligraphic, tapered feel rather than heavy bracketed blocks. Curves are smooth and open, while joins and terminals stay controlled and clean, creating an overall light, precise color on the page. Proportions favor tall capitals and a balanced lowercase with unobtrusive ascenders/descenders, giving the text a polished, measured rhythm.
This font is well-suited to editorial headlines, fashion or lifestyle layouts, and elegant brand touchpoints where a refined serif is expected. It will perform best in display and larger text settings such as magazine titles, pull quotes, invitations, and premium packaging where its hairline details can remain intact.
The tone is sophisticated and cultivated, projecting quiet luxury rather than bold authority. Its extreme fineness and high-contrast detailing suggest fashion and culture contexts, with a poised, gallery-like restraint. Overall it feels premium, graceful, and intentionally understated.
The design appears intended to deliver a contemporary take on a classic high-contrast text serif, emphasizing elegance, precision, and a light typographic footprint. Its consistent modulation and crisp finishing suggest a focus on upscale reading experiences and refined typographic hierarchy rather than utilitarian robustness.
At text sizes the hairlines read extremely light, so the face visually rewards generous sizing and comfortable spacing. Numerals and capitals share the same refined contrast and slender stance, reinforcing a consistent, upscale texture across display and titling.
